O článku:
The analysis of the linear elements in the relief such as faulted escarpments, monoclines, rectilinear sections of river valleys, etc., shows that there are five series of lineaments and lineament zones in Bulgaria. Four of them correspond to the cosmic series which belong to the orthogonal North-Southern, East-Western) and diagonal (North-Western, North-Eastern) Systems. The fifth (North-Northwestern) is viewed as local. The morphostructural lineaments fully coincide with the basic regmatic network’s directions, fixed by Bončev (1963, 1971, 1971a, 1983). Strong correlation exists between the regmatic network and morphostructural features, tracing the origin and evolution of the old morphotectonic units. They have been either entirely or partially activated or passively expressed in the contemporary relief. The lineament comprehensive characteristics, obtained by means of structural-geomorphological analysis, will enable the seismic and metallogenic zoning of Bulgaria.
